The cheapest way to get from Nenagh to Tralee is to bus which costs €17 - €27 and takes 3h 20m.
The fastest way to get from Nenagh to Tralee is to drive which takes 1h 38m and costs €23 - €35.
No, there is no direct bus from Nenagh to Tralee. However, there are services departing from Nenagh and arriving at Tralee Prince's Street via Limerick Arthur's Quay.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 20m.
No, there is no direct train from Nenagh to Tralee. However, there are services departing from Nenagh and arriving at Tralee via Ballybrophy.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 52m.
The distance between Nenagh and Tralee is 144 km. The road distance is 139.1 km.
The best way to get from Nenagh to Tralee without a car is to bus which takes 3h 20m and costs €17 - €27.
It takes approximately 3h 20m to get from Nenagh to Tralee, including transfers.
Nenagh to Tralee bus services, operated by J.J.Kavanagh & Sons, depart from Nenagh station.
Nenagh to Tralee train services, operated by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ail), depart from Nenagh station.
The best way to get from Nenagh to Tralee is to bus which takes 3h 20m and costs €17 - €27. Alternatively, you can train, which costs €24 - €35 and takes 4h 52m.
